Mirage logo Mirage

Mirage is a fast and simple GTK+ image viewer.

DHTMLX Suite logo DHTMLX Suite

DHTMLX Suite offers JavaScript UI library for building cross-browser web and mobile applications.

DHTMLX Suite features and specs

  • Comprehensive Component Library
    DHTMLX Suite offers a wide range of customizable UI components, such as grids, charts, forms, calendars, and more. This extensive set of tools allows developers to build complex applications quickly.
  • Cross-Browser Compatibility
    Uses standards-compliant HTML5 and JavaScript technologies to ensure compatibility across all major browsers, reducing testing and maintenance efforts.
  • High Performance
    Optimized for performance and capable of handling large data sets without significant slowdowns. Virtual scrolling and smart rendering improve the user experience.
  • Rich API
    Offers a robust API that allows for extensive customization and integration capabilities, making it versatile for different project needs.
  • Good Documentation
    Provides comprehensive documentation and plentiful examples, making it easier for developers to get up to speed and implement complex features.
  • Support and Community
    Has both free and paid support options along with an active community, ensuring that help is available when you need it.
  • Accessibility
    DHTMLX components are designed to be accessible, adhering to WCAG standards, ensuring a better experience for all users.

Possible disadvantages of DHTMLX Suite

  • Complex Licensing
    The licensing model can be complicated and might be expensive for smaller projects or startups, potentially limiting its adoption.
  • Learning Curve
    While powerful, the suite can have a steep learning curve, especially for developers who are not familiar with JavaScript or front-end development.
  • Heavyweight Library
    Due to its comprehensive feature set, the library can be rather large, potentially affecting initial load times for applications.
  • Limited Free Version
    The free version has limited features, which might not be sufficient for all needs, pushing users toward a paid subscription.
  • Dependency on JavaScript
    For developers not well-versed in JavaScript, utilizing DHTMLX Suite can prove challenging, particularly in terms of debugging and customizing the components.
  • Vendor Lock-In
    Using such a specific suite can lead to some level of vendor lock-in, making it harder to switch to alternative libraries or frameworks in the future.
